It's time to update to groov RIO 3.3.1

Posted by Janice Colmer on Apr 11, 2022 10:13:34 AM

A recent firmware release provides important updates for groov RIO MM1 and MM2 devices.

Keep your groov RIO edge I/O module up to speed with the latest firmware updates and fixes. The recently released groov RIO firmware version 3.3.1 is now available. Here are some reasons you'll want to update.

RIO MM1 3.3 firmware update

Version 3.3.1 is for both universal I/O RIO modules: GRV-R7-MM1001-10 and GRV-R7-MM2001-10.

Fixes and improvements in this release involve:

  • WiFi configuration changes
  • Scaling values for analog channels
  • Digital output channels running with a PAC Control strategy

Please reference the groov RIO Firmware Readme for complete release details.

Note: updating firmware can sometimes take 20-30 minutes or more to complete and restart your groov RIO, so we suggest scheduling the update during a time when it minimizes impact to your automation processes and equipment.

You'll find step-by-step instructions for upgrading groov RIO firmware on page 116 of the groov RIO User's Guide.
